“My experience at Bar Louie was largely enjoyable. The restaurant's cleanliness was notable, with clean tables setting a positive tone. I indulged in the chicken tenders tossed in Thai sweet chili, complemented by a fresh house salad, while my companion savored the salmon sliders paired with a side salad. The tenders were a standout, boasting a crispy exterior and delightful Thai sauce. I also sampled the salmon sliders, finding them equally satisfying. However, the atmosphere was a bit noisy, prompting us to opt for bar seating. Despite encountering less attentive service from the bartender, the overall dining experience was pleasant, leaving me inclined to return for another visit.Kid-friendliness: Not the most kid friendly atmosphereWheelchair accessibility: The restaurant is wheelchair accessible“
